Short Answer
Conducting an oil and gas compliance risk assessment in Colombia is essential for foreign investors to navigate the complex regulatory landscape. This process involves evaluating adherence to environmental regulations, contractual obligations with the National Hydrocarbons Agency (ANH), and compliance with local laws. A thorough assessment can mitigate risks associated with legal disputes and regulatory penalties.

Current Legal Status
As of August 2026, the legal landscape for oil and gas compliance in Colombia is characterized by a comprehensive regulatory framework that governs exploration, production, and environmental protection. The Colombian government, through various laws and decrees, mandates strict compliance measures for both domestic and foreign companies operating in the sector. Key regulations include Ley 685 of 2001, which outlines the legal regime for mining and hydrocarbons, and Decreto 1076 of 2015, which consolidates environmental regulations. The National Hydrocarbons Agency (ANH) plays a pivotal role in overseeing compliance, particularly regarding contracts and environmental licensing.
Regulatory Framework
The regulatory framework for oil and gas compliance in Colombia is multifaceted, encompassing several key laws and decrees:
1. **Ley 685 de 2001**: This law establishes the legal framework for the exploration and exploitation of hydrocarbons, detailing the rights and obligations of companies, including compliance with environmental standards and contractual commitments.
2. **Decreto 1056 de 1953**: This decree provides foundational regulations for oil and gas operations, including stipulations on contracts and operational conduct.
3. **Ley 1333 de 2009**: This law addresses administrative sanctions and the enforcement of compliance, highlighting the consequences of non-compliance with environmental and operational regulations.
4. **Decreto 1076 de 2015**: This decree consolidates environmental regulations and establishes the requirements for environmental licensing, which is critical for any oil and gas project.
5. **ANH Resolutions**: The ANH issues specific resolutions that further clarify compliance requirements, particularly regarding contractual obligations and operational standards.
These regulations collectively create a framework that foreign investors must navigate to ensure compliance and mitigate risks associated with their operations in Colombia.

Investment Implications for Foreign Companies
For foreign companies looking to invest in Colombia’s oil and gas sector, understanding the compliance landscape is crucial. Non-compliance can lead to significant financial penalties, legal disputes, and reputational damage. The implications of compliance include:
– **Contractual Obligations**: Companies must adhere to the terms set forth in their contracts with the ANH, which often include specific compliance requirements related to environmental protection and community engagement.
– **Environmental Licensing**: Obtaining the necessary environmental licenses is a prerequisite for any oil and gas operation. Non-compliance with environmental regulations can result in project delays or cancellations.
– **Administrative Sanctions**: Under Ley 1333 of 2009, companies may face administrative sanctions for non-compliance, which can include fines and operational restrictions.
– **Market Access**: Compliance with local laws and regulations enhances a company’s reputation and facilitates smoother interactions with local communities and government entities, which is essential for long-term success in the Colombian market.
Understanding these implications is vital for foreign investors to make informed decisions and develop strategies that align with Colombia’s regulatory environment.
Key Risks
Investing in Colombia’s oil and gas sector presents several compliance-related risks that foreign companies must consider:
1. **Regulatory Changes**: The Colombian government periodically updates regulations, which can create uncertainty for investors. Companies must stay informed about changes to ensure ongoing compliance.
2. **Environmental Risks**: Non-compliance with environmental regulations can lead to severe penalties, including project shutdowns and reputational harm. Companies must conduct thorough environmental assessments and engage in responsible practices.
3. **Contractual Risks**: Failure to meet contractual obligations with the ANH can result in legal disputes and financial losses. Companies should ensure that they fully understand their contractual commitments and the implications of non-compliance.
4. **Community Relations**: Prior consultation with local communities is a legal requirement. Failing to engage effectively can lead to social unrest and project delays.
5. **Administrative Sanctions**: As outlined in Ley 1333 of 2009, companies may face administrative sanctions for non-compliance, which can impact operational viability and financial performance.
By identifying and understanding these risks, foreign investors can take proactive measures to mitigate potential compliance issues.
What Foreign Investors Should Do
To effectively navigate the compliance landscape in Colombia, foreign investors should take the following steps:
1. **Conduct a Comprehensive Compliance Risk Assessment**: Investors should evaluate their operations against the regulatory framework to identify potential compliance gaps and risks.

3. **Implement Robust Compliance Programs**: Companies should establish internal compliance programs that include training, monitoring, and reporting mechanisms to ensure adherence to legal and contractual obligations.
4. **Maintain Open Communication with Regulatory Authorities**: Engaging proactively with the ANH and other regulatory bodies can facilitate smoother compliance processes and help address any issues that may arise.
5. **Foster Community Engagement**: Prioritizing community relations and conducting prior consultations can mitigate social risks and enhance project acceptance.
By taking these steps, foreign investors can position themselves for success in Colombia’s oil and gas sector while minimizing compliance-related risks.
